State, Regional & Local Taxes

🇲🇬 MadagascarRegion & Commune Taxes

Madagascar's 6 provinces, 22 regions, and 1,695 communes levy Taxe Foncière sur les Terrains (TFT), Taxe Foncière sur les Propriétés Bâties (TFPB), and Taxe Professionnelle (TP — business licence). The Direction Générale des Impôts (DGI) administers national taxes. Madagascar is highly dependent on vanilla (world's largest producer), cloves, seafood exports, and mining (ilmenite, cobalt via Ambatovy). It's among the world's poorest countries. Cyclones regularly disrupt the economy and infrastructure.

🇹🇯 TajikistanRegional & Local Taxes

Tajikistan's 4 provinces and districts collect local taxes within nationally defined frameworks. Tajikistan is the poorest of the former Soviet Central Asian republics, heavily reliant on remittances from Russia (~30–40% of GDP). The Rogun hydropower dam project is a transformational infrastructure investment. VAT, income tax, and social tax are the main revenue sources alongside customs duties. The informal economy is very large relative to the formal tax base.

Madagascar vs Tajikistan: Key Tax Differences (2026)

💰 Income Tax: 🇲🇬 Madagascar has a higher top income tax rate (0–20% vs 13%). 🇹🇯 Tajikistan is more favourable for high earners.

🛒 VAT/Sales Tax: Madagascar has a higher consumption tax (20% vs 15%).

🏢 Corporate Tax: 🇹🇯 Tajikistan offers a lower corporate rate (18% vs 20%), which can influence business location decisions.

📈 Capital Gains: 🇹🇯 Tajikistan taxes investment gains at a lower rate (13% vs 20%), benefiting investors.
